Collocations for teaching - noun

1. work/profession of a teacher

ADJECTIVE

effective, good
poor
classroom
a system that rewards good classroom teaching
whole-class (BrE)
individual, one-on-one (AmE), one-to-one (esp. BrE)
collaborative, team
formal, traditional
the formal teaching of grammar
creative
school (usually schoolteaching when used on its own)
secondary school teaching
primary, secondary (both esp. BrE)
college, undergraduate, university
English, language, music, etc.
student (= practical experience for people training to be teachers)

VERB + teaching

get into, go into
He's going to go into teaching.
promote
The aim of the campaign is to promote the teaching of science.

teaching + NOUN

method, strategy, style, technique
aid, material, resource
She used puppets as teaching aids.
objective, point
Write each teaching point on the whiteboard.
ability, skills
experience, qualification (BrE)
Applicants must hold a recognized teaching qualification.
job, post
career
Mr Murphy retired at the end of a 30-year teaching career.
practice (= practical experience for people training to be teachers)
profession, staff
They have left the teaching profession, demoralized and undervalued.
assistant, fellow
He served as a teaching assistant at South Dakota State University.
duties, load, responsibilities, role
Lecturers who have heavy teaching loads.
centre/center, institution
environment, situation
a teaching environment where English is not the first language
programme/program, session, year
Work experience is integrated into the teaching programme/program.
The teaching year runs from October to May.
time
Critics say that these tests waste teaching time.
hospital

PREPOSITION

in teaching
I've been in teaching for ten years.

Back to top ▲


PHRASES

an approach to teaching
the modern approach to language teaching
a method of teaching, a style of teaching

2. ideas and beliefs that are taught by sb

ADJECTIVE

ancient, traditional
official
the official teaching of the Church
fundamental
the fundamental teachings of the Buddha
biblical, church, moral, religious, social
Buddhist, Christian, etc.

VERB + teaching

follow
He followed the teachings of the Bible on this subject.
contradict
accept, reject
explain, interpret
pass on, spread
the disciples who passed on Jesus's teaching
base sth on
the great moral teachings on which our culture is based

PREPOSITION

in the teaching
the source of goodness in the teachings of Confucius
teaching about, teaching on
the Church's teaching on forgiveness
